Ritz-Carlton Dallas Unveiled $9 Million Renovation

By M+E Staff

The Ritz-Carlton Dallas, in collaboration with Patty Xenos Design Inc., has unveiled a $9 million contemporary renovation of its guest rooms, corridors, lobby and club lounge inspired by current art and design, as well as the landscape of north Texas.
 
Guest rooms have been decorated with wall coverings, draperies and insets in hues of grey and blue. Luxury linens, leather headboards and ergonomic desk chairs furnish the rooms. Bathrooms have been upgraded with tiles, mirrors and wall coverings.  The rooms have been upgraded with several electric plugs for charging electronic devices as well as safes to store laptops and mobile devices. Internet TV provides streaming services such as Netflix, Hulu, YouTube, Pandora and Crackle. Additionally, guest corridors have been decorated with lighting and wall coverings in soft taupe and blue colors.
 
The Ritz-Carlton Club Lounge has been upgraded with hardwood flooring, white marble, carpeting and mirrored ceilings. Texas wines, craft beers and local sodas are rotated weekly so guests always have something new to try. The hotel’s pastry team also highlights daily selections. The Club Lounge serves breakfast, lunch, tea service, cocktails and cordials daily.
 
The hotel has introduced the Tequila Library in the lobby to compliment the Guacamologist, which has offered fresh guacamole and mini-margaritas since The Ritz-Carlton Dallas opened.
